Common Causes of Drain Clogs in Plainfield Homes

Understanding what's likely clogging your pipes is the first step toward a lasting solution. In Plainfield, the culprits often vary by location in your home.

Kitchen Drains: The kitchen sink is a prime spot for buildup. Grease, cooking oils, and fats are major offenders-they may go down liquid but solidify inside your pipes, trapping other debris. Even with a garbage disposal, food scraps like coffee grounds, starchy pasta, and fibrous vegetables can accumulate and create stubborn blockages over time.

Bathroom Drains: Hair is the most common adversary in showers and sinks, binding with soap scum and toothpaste residue to form a dense, sticky mass. In toilets, the problem is often "flushable" wipes (which don't disintegrate like toilet paper), cotton swabs, and other hygiene products that should never be flushed.

Main Sewer Lines: These larger pipes that carry waste from your home to the municipal sewer are susceptible to invasive tree roots seeking moisture, which can crack pipes and create a dense network that catches debris. Homes with hard water may also experience mineral deposit buildup inside pipes, gradually narrowing the passage.

Professional Drain Clearing Methods: Snaking vs. Hydro Jetting

When a plunger or store-bought chemical cleaner fails, it's time to call a professional. Local plumbing experts primarily use two advanced techniques: drain snaking (or augering) and hydro jetting.

Drain Snaking (Augering): This is a traditional and highly effective method for targeted clogs. A plumber inserts a long, flexible metal cable (the "snake") with a cutting head into the drain. As the cable rotates, it either breaks apart the clog or hooks onto it to pull it out. It's a mechanical solution ideal for clearing a single, isolated obstruction in a sink, toilet, or tub drain line 1.

Hydro Jetting: This is a more comprehensive pipe cleaning service. It uses a specialized hose with a multi-directional nozzle that blasts water at extremely high pressure (often up to 4,000 PSI) into the pipe. The force of the water scours the entire interior wall of the pipe, removing not just the immediate clog but also the accumulated grease, sludge, scale, and even tree roots. It leaves the pipe clean and flowing at its full capacity.

Choosing the Right Service for Your Clog

Selecting between snaking and hydro jetting depends on the nature and location of your blockage.

When to Choose Drain Snaking:

  • For a first-time, simple clog in a single fixture (like a bathroom sink that won't drain).
  • When you need a quick, cost-effective solution for a minor blockage.
  • If the clog is suspected to be close to the drain opening and easily reachable with an auger.

When Hydro Jetting is the Best Choice:

  • For recurring clogs in the same drain, indicating there is residual buildup on the pipe walls.
  • To address slow drains throughout the house, which often points to a main line issue.
  • For removing grease, scale, or root infiltration that snaking can't fully eliminate.
  • As a preventative maintenance service to thoroughly clean pipes and prevent future problems 2 3.
  • Many professionals recommend a drain camera inspection first to visually confirm the pipe's condition and the exact cause of the problem before proceeding with hydro jetting, especially in older homes 4.

Understanding Drain Cleaning Costs in Plainfield

The cost for professional drain clearing in Plainfield varies based on the method used, the severity of the clog, and which pipe is affected.

Drain Snaking/Augering Costs: For a standard clog in a sink, tub, or toilet, you can expect costs to range from approximately $100 to $350 5. The price increases for main sewer line snaking due to the need for more powerful equipment and longer cables.

Hydro Jetting Costs: This service is a larger investment due to the advanced equipment and more thorough results. Prices typically start around $300 and can range to $800 or more6 7 8. The final cost depends on factors like the length and diameter of the pipe being cleaned, the severity of the buildup, and the job's accessibility.

Cost Considerations: While snaking has a lower upfront cost, hydro jetting often provides better long-term value by delivering a complete clean that can prevent clogs for years, potentially saving you money on repeat service calls 9. A main line clog will always be more expensive to address than a single sink, regardless of the method used 10.

Maintaining Clear Drains After Service

Once your drains are professionally cleared, you can take steps to keep them flowing freely.

  • Kitchen: Avoid pouring grease or oil down the drain. Use a sink strainer to catch food scraps, and run cold water for a minute after using the garbage disposal.
  • Bathroom: Install hair catchers in shower and sink drains. Only flush human waste and toilet paper-never wipes, feminine products, or cotton balls.
  • General: Have your main sewer line inspected with a camera every few years, especially if you have mature trees near your underground lines, to catch root intrusion early 11 12.
